Applications of FFTA–HFACS for Analyzing Human and Organization Factors in Electric Misoperation Accidents
Human and organizational factors (HOFs) play an important role in electric misoperation accidents (EMAs), but research into the reliability of human factors is still in its infancy in the field of EMAs, and further investment in research is urgently required.
